Creating A Space In Your Yard With A Feeling Of Peace

See more in Gardening Methods

Anyone who deals with the stresses of the day to day routine knows how important it is to have somewhere you can escape. Some people create a spa space in their bathroom or their bedroom into a relaxing retreat, but others would rather be outside. Sometimes nothing relaxes you like the natural surroundings of trees, grass, flowing water, and warm sunshine. Even a small outdoor space can give you somewhere to enjoy the sun, breathe the fresh air, and enjoy the cool breezes. There are a number of ways to make your outdoor space feel like it is a million miles from civilization, giving you an opportunity to escape. From wind chimes to garden decor, there are a number of things you can do to make your space a unique retreat that the entire family can enjoy, or that you can use as your own personal sanctuary. You can start small and just add a few features to your outdoor space to make it more comfortable, or you can make drastic changes and turn your space into an outdoor escape.

Begin with a major cleanup of the yard. Many people use their yards for storage, or they lack storage for outdoor equipment and the backyard becomes a repository for tools, lawn mowers, tarps, and garbage cans. Consider purchasing a storage shed so you can put these items out of sight, or if there is not enough space for a shed, use a bench or box for storage. Some items need to be stored outdoors, but there is no need for you to constantly be staring at them.

Next, clear the yard of debris, mow and weed whack, and trim back the overgrown trees. If you live in an area with seasons you may need to install additional storage for your seasonal items and furniture.

Once your space is clear and clean, decide how you will bring that Zen feeling into your yard. The key is to keep your space clutter free. Many people enjoy the sound of running water, so a fountain may be a great addition to your outdoor space. Be sure to use the appropriate chemicals and use the fountain on the regular basis so stagnant water does not draw mosquitoes. Also be sure the area around the fountain stays clean and debris free. Fire also enhances a space. You can get fire pits and outdoor fire places that come in all shapes and sizes and provide warmth and glow to a space.

Finally, bring greenery into a space if you do not have enough. If you are trying to create a Zen feeling in an urban outdoor space, choose flowers that are easy to care for and that grow in pots.
